Few directors boast a filmmaking signature as instantly recognizable as Edgar Wright. His movies are a vibrant tapestry of rapid-fire editing, ingenious visual gags, perfectly synchronized soundtracks, and sharp, often referential dialogue. Seamlessly blending comedy, action, and even horror, Wright has carved a unique niche, creating works that are both critically acclaimed and beloved by audiences who appreciate his meticulous craftsmanship and endlessly rewatchable narratives. With a distinctively cohesive yet remarkably diverse filmography, compiling a list of Edgar Wright's "best" works is no small feat. Each of his projects, from the iconic Cornetto Trilogy to his more recent forays into psychological thrillers, showcases a meticulous craftsmanship and an infectious energy that makes nearly every entry a fan favorite. Nevertheless, we’ve taken on the delightful challenge of highlighting the essential experiences within his cinematic universe, exploring the films that best exemplify his unparalleled directorial vision.

Baby Driver (2017)

After being coerced into working for a crime boss, a young getaway driver finds himself taking part in a heist doomed to fail. This is the premise for Edgar Wright's electrifying 2017 film, *Baby Driver*. Driven by a masterful blend of music and action, the movie follows Baby as he navigates a dangerous world of heists and criminals, all while trying to earn his freedom. The narrative is meticulously crafted, with every shot, sound, and lyric synchronized to create an immersive and exhilarating experience. *Baby Driver* is an undeniable entry on any "Best Edgar Wright Movies" list due to Wright's signature directorial style. He seamlessly integrates music as an active narrative element, making the soundtrack not just background noise but an integral part of the storytelling and action choreography. The film's razor-sharp dialogue, rapid-fire editing, and inventive visual gags are hallmarks of Wright's work, evident in his previous acclaimed films like *Shaun of the Dead* and *Hot Fuzz*. *Baby Driver* showcases Wright at the height of his powers, delivering a unique and stylish cinematic ride that is both a thrilling action movie and a character-driven story with heart.
